Located in New South Wales, our client had the goal of creating tourism accommodation, specifically an eco-tourist facility.
It is important to note that an eco-tourism facility is considerably different from standard tourist accommodation. Several planning controls need to be met and it requires an experienced TownPlanner to navigate the stipulations prior to submission. The client came to us with an open mind and worked closely with our design team to develop a stunning, multipurpose facility.
Like many property projects, this site wasn’t straight-forward. The client had several constraints that would impact what could and couldn’t be done on their site.
Addressing Clause 5.13, we were required to demonstrate a connection between the development and the ecological, environmental, and cultural values of the site and area.
We worked closely with the local Council and client to ensure the proposed development met the criteria for an Ecotourist facility. We managed all requests for further information from Council and the client was thrilled with the outcome- an approved Development Application.
